Ingredients
To create the perfect Braided Cherry Danish, gather the following ingredients:
- 1 box puff pastry (2 sheets): Flaky and airy, this pastry provides the perfect foundation.
- 8 ounces cream cheese, softened: Creamy and smooth, it balances the sweetness of the cherries beautifully.
- 1/4 cup granulated sugar: Just the right amount of sweetness to complement the creamy cheese.
- 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ract: Aromatic and rich, vanilla adds a comforting depth of flavor.
- 1/2 teaspoon almond extract: This fragrant extract enhances the overall flavor profile with a lovely nutty note.
- 1 can (21 ounces) cherry fruit filling: Juicy and tart, cherries bring brightness and a burst of flavor.
- 1 large egg: Essential for adding shine and richness through an egg wash.
- 2-3 tablespoons turbinado sugar: For a delightful crunch and sparkle on top.
- 1 cup powdered sugar: Creates a sweet drizzle to finish off your Danish.
- 4-5 teaspoons milk: Helps make the icing pourable and smooth.
Step-by-Step Directions
Softening Time: The first step in making your Braided Cherry Danish is to allow the puff pastry and cream cheese to soften at room temperature for about 40 minutes. This will make them easier to work with and ensure the pastry is nice and flaky.
Cream Cheese Mixture: In a mixing bowl, beat the softened cream cheese with granulated sugar, vanilla extract, and almond extract until smooth. This creamy filling adds incredible richness to the Danish.
Rolling Out the Pastry: Roll out the puff pastry on a floured surface. Carefully cut notches along the ends and create diagonal strips on the sides, leaving a central uncut strip. This braiding technique gives the pastry its signature look.
Assembling the Filling: Spread the creamy cream cheese mixture in the center of the pastry and top with the cherry filling. Make sure to distribute it evenly for every bite to burst with flavor.
Braising the Strips: Fold the notched ends upwards and braid the strips over the filling, creating a beautiful woven effect. This not only looks impressive but also encases all that delicious filling.
Chilling the Assembly: Chill the assembled Danish in the refrigerator for about 30 minutes. This step helps the pastry maintain its shape during baking.
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and prepare an egg wash by whisking the egg with a bit of water. This will give your Danish a gorgeous golden color when baked.
Brushing the Danish: Brush the egg wash generously over the braid and sprinkle it with turbinado sugar. This sugar adds a lovely crunch and a hint of caramel flavor.
Baking: Bake for 28-30 minutes until the Danish is golden brown and puffs beautifully. The aroma that fills your kitchen will be irresistible!
Cool and Drizzle: After baking, cool the Danish on a wire rack. Prepare a simple drizzle with powdered sugar and milk, then drizzle over the cooled pastry before serving for a sweet finishing touch.
Tips & Tricks
- Perfect Texture: For best results, ensure your cream cheese is fully softened to avoid lumps in the filling.
- Freezing Pastry: If you want to make this ahead, you can freeze the finished, unbaked pastry. Just remember to add a few extra minutes to the bake time if you’re baking from frozen.
- Add a Zest: Consider adding a bit of lemon zest to the cream cheese mixture for a refreshing twist that enhances the overall flavor.
- Flavor Variations: Feel free to swap the cherry filling for other fruit jams, such as strawberry or blueberry, depending on your preference.

Storing Tips & Variations
To store leftover Danish, cover it tightly with plastic wrap or aluminum foil and keep it in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. For longer storage, you can freeze pieces of the Danish using an airtight container; just remember to wrap them well to avoid freezer burn. To reheat, simply pop them in the oven at a low temperature until warmed through, but be careful not to overbake, as it can dry out the pastry.
For variations, consider adding nuts like sliced almonds on top for added texture or swapping the cream cheese for a ricotta mixture for a different flavor profile. You can also experiment with different fruit fillings based on seasonal availability.

FAQs
Can I use frozen cherries instead of canned filling?
Yes, you can use frozen cherries! Just cook them down with some sugar and cornstarch to create a similar filling consistency.What can I substitute for cream cheese?
If you’re looking for a dairy-free option, you can try using a vegan cream cheese alternative or a thick coconut yogurt.How can I make the pastry in advance?
You can prepare the pastry in advance and freeze it unbaked. Just ensure it’s properly covered, and thaw it in the fridge overnight before baking.Can I make this without almond extract?
Absolutely! If you’re not a fan of almond extract, you can omit it or substitute it with an equal amount of vanilla extract for additional flavor.Is Braided Cherry Danish suitable for breakfast?
